Saudi Arabia defeated India 2-0 in the Asian Games 2023 Men's football competition Round of 16 match on Thursday. Mohammed Khalil Maran scored both goals. The match began on a brilliant note as both the teams tied 0-0 in the first half. However, Maran quickly provided Saudi Arabia with their first breakthrough in the 51st minute. He then went on to extend the lead as he scored his second goal of the day in the 57th minute. India remained goalless in the match and ultimately got knocked out of the Asian Games 2023.

Asian Games 2023: India vs Saudi Arabia - Match Report

First Half:

India started with a low block as Saudi Arabia tried to hit with long balls. In the 8th minute, India tried a quick attack, with Rahul KP combining with Abdul Rabeeh along the right. He received the ball back in the box but was immediately surrounded by Saudi players, who made a brilliant clearance. Rahul KP tried to carry the ball from the midfield but he was surrounded by three Saudi players, who got the ball off him and passed it to Musab Al-Juwayr. The midfielder tried a shot, which stormed past a fully-stretched Dheeraj off-target. It was the first big chance for the Saudi Arabians in the first half.

Saudi was forced to shoot from a distance, with India maintaining a compact low block. Musab Al-Juwayr took a shot with his right foot, which beat Dheeraj but left the woodwork shaking. In the follow-up, another shot just went off-target. India escaped a clear chance of goal concession. In the 40th minute, Gurkirat fouled Musab Al-Juwayr to get into the book for a rash challenge. Al-Juwayr took the free-kick, which was saved by Dheeraj. This was the first time Dheeraj was actually tested in the match. India made a change right before the first half by bringing in Samuel James for Gurkirat Singh. The first half ended goalless which was mostly dominated by Saudi Arabia.

Second Half:

Despite Saudi Arabia coming close to scoring on multiple occasions, a resilient India has forced the score to remain 0-0 at the end of the first half. Saudi started the second half exactly how it did in the first half, with attacks along the left. Maran then came up with the goal that Saudi Arabia were looking for. Khalil Marran received the ball in the box through a cross from the right side. Mohammed Abu Al Shamat whipped in the cross and Khalil Marran made no mistake to head the ball into the net.

Khalil then extended the lead after just 6 minutes. He then drew Dheeraj to him in the box, having received a through ball, and as the Goa goalkeeper gave space to his left. Marran buried and tucked the ball into the net for his and Saudi's second of the game. Maran is the only player in Saudi's playing XI from Al Nassr. He has played with Cristiano Ronaldo and has also scored for the senior team in the Saudi Pro League. He just showed his class maybe he is learning from the best.

Saudi Arabia attacked with set-pieces again. Rayan Hamed's header was pushed out at the last moment by Dheeraj to limit the Saudi side to just two goals. Nothing more happened in the game after India conceded those two goals. Sunil Chhetri and all of the Indian Men's footballers will now return to the Indian Super League clubs after this heartbreaking loss in the Round of 16 of the Asian Games 2023.
